Fasthotel Linate is a 3-star hotel in Segrate, Italy.
Luxurious Accommodation with Modern Amenities Fasthotel Linate, located in Segrate, offers a comfortable stay with air-conditioned rooms, free WiFi, and a seasonal outdoor pool. Each room is equipped with a private bathroom and a flat-screen TV, ensuring a relaxing experience for guests. Convenient Location and Transportation Situated just 6.8 km from Lambrate Metro Station and 1 km from Milan Linate Airport, the hotel provides free private parking and a paid airport shuttle service. Easy access to nearby attractions like Villa Necchi Campiglio and Palazzo Reale makes it an ideal choice for travelers. Multilingual Staff and Culinary Delights With a diverse language-speaking reception team and an on-site restaurant offering a variety of breakfast options, including buffet and continental, guests can enjoy a delightful culinary experience during their stay.
